Jeep Willis is my favourite ride when it comes to 4x4, according to the rule "if it isn't there it won't break".

Right now I drive what can be called "partial car of my dreams"
Alfasud Sprint 1.5 QV from 1984

http://www.carsfromitaly.com/alfaromeo/ ... t_1024.jpg

Its not the actual photo, the color is metallic gray and mine has plastic grey panels on the side. I have fitted it with a wonderful 1.7 boxer engine on twin Dellorto DHLA 40's carbs, around 120bhp on a car that weighs 960kg's. It isn't a fast car by today's standarts, but it still packs some punch. Its small and unreliable tho, so Im selling it.

This is a car Im working on now, together with my dad.
http://www.carsfromitaly.com/fiat/wallp ... th_800.jpg

Again, not an actual photo, because the car is currently stripped down and undergoing restoration. Also its not an original Abarth :( - original 131 Abarths are VERY rare and VERY expensive, so we are building a replica basing on a stock 131S coupe. And yes, an original 131 Abarth with a 16valve 2 litre Abarth engine on Kugelfischer mechanical injection is a car of my dreams. Especially in the Rally version.
